facetheory's Blemicalm Azelaic Acid 15% Clarifying Serum combines a high concentration of azelaic acid with soothing colloidal oatmeal to effectively target and prevent blemishes, reduce redness, and calm sensitive skin. This unscented, lightweight serum is designed for oily and combination skin types, fitting seamlessly into your skincare routine while being vegan, cruelty-free, and free from harsh chemicals.

Effective Serum for Redness & Breakouts
This azelaic acid serum is a great addition to a skincare routine, especially if you’re dealing with redness, breakouts, or uneven skin tone. The 15% strength feels effective without being overly harsh, and the unscented formula is ideal for sensitive skin. With consistent use, it helps calm inflammation and gradually improves the overall clarity of the skin. The texture is lightweight and absorbs well without leaving a greasy residue. The only minor downside is that results take a little time, and some users might experience slight dryness at first, so it’s best paired with a good moisturiser. Overall, a reliable and effective product for clearer, calmer skin.

Works very well
I use this everyday. It keeps my acneform rosacea well controlled and is a decent moisturiser. If a small pustule does appear, place a small amount before bed and it’s practically gone in the morning. I need 2-3 pumps to cover my face, but my skin is quite dried out after I shower, so absorbs this quickly. The bottle lasts me around 1 month but I tend to only use it once per day. When starting out to use this product it causes some tingling/ itching sensation for about 15 mins. I had to use a fan on high speed on occasion to help reduce this- but after a week or 2 of using this your skin gets acclimated to this. Worth noting that it did cause me some purging for the first week or two when I first started using this, but it’s definitely worth sticking it out for good results, as I now have practically zero blemishes because of it. The bottle is coloured glass to protect it from light, but it’s a pain to get the very last bit of the product out and so I need to take off the pump dispenser and turn it upside down to tap out the residue- this is the only reason for a 4 star review- not 5.

Just stick with it!
Worked really well for my periorificial dermatitis. At the start it was very drying and tingled quite a lot — to the point where I wondered if I was having a reaction. However, I stuck with it and the results have been fantastic. It’s the only thing that has actually worked for me. It significantly reduced the redness and my skin has healed beautifully. I started to see improvement within the first week, and after about a month of use it’s almost completely gone. I layered it with Avène Cicalfate+ and the two worked really well together.
